From The White House:

The White House recently launched a Media Bias Portal as a service to truth and transparency. Its purpose is to combat the baseless lies, purposely omitted context, and outright left-wing lunacy of the Fake News Media — a tall task that demands the help of everyone who believes in facts and accuracy over Fake News.

That’s why the White House is calling on everyday Americans to support the truth and hold the Fake News accountable. By visiting whitehouse.gov/biastips, anyone can submit biased or undeniably false articles, and valid submissions will be used to keep the Media Bias Portal updated.

So-called “journalists” have made it impossible to identify every false or misleading story, which is why help from the American people is essential. The days of the Fake News Media controlling the narrative with lies, fake anonymous sources, and willful bias are over.

If the legacy media won’t honor their responsibility to accurately inform the public, we know the American people will.
